Sandra Ann Bell Obituary

It is with great sadness that we announce the death of Sandra Ann Bell (Countryside, Illinois), who passed away on May 16, 2019, leaving to mourn family and friends. Leave a sympathy message to the family on the memorial page of Sandra Ann Bell to pay them a last tribute.

She was loved and cherished by many people including: her husband James Bell; her children, Tim (Katie) and Lisa Bell; her grandchild J. R.; her parents, Lena Cuomo and Tony Cuomo; and her brothers, David (Judy) and Thomas (late Michelle).

In lieu of flowers, memorial donations in Sandi's name to the ASPCA (aspca.org/ways-to-give) are appreciated.
